1 <br /> v KLEINFELD ER <br /> 5.1 AERIAL PHOTOGRAPHY <br /> Historical aerial photographs were reviewed to evaluate past land use at the site and in the <br /> ` surrounding area. Aerial photographs covering 50 years were available during the time frame of <br /> this report. Aerial photographs dated 1937, 1952, 1963, 1975, and 1983 were reviewed at.San <br /> Joaquin Public Works. <br /> Date: 8/14/37 <br /> Photograph ID: ABD-42-79 <br /> Scale: 1 inch = 660 feet <br /> Type: Monoscopic, Black and White <br /> Source: San Joaquin County Public Works <br /> Quality: Good Condition <br /> ` In the 1937 aerial photograph, the subject site was showed as rice fields. There were no <br /> structures present on the subject site. <br /> r, Adjacent to the northeast comer were two structures, appeared to be a rural residence and a barn. <br /> There was no visible evidence of above ground storage tanks. There was a vacant dirt area <br /> surrounding the structures. The remaining adjacent properties were agricultural fields accept in <br /> the southeast comer there was an orchard. <br /> Date: 9/14/52 <br /> Photograph ID: ABD-3K-108 <br /> Scale: 11 inch = 600 feet <br /> Type: Monoscopic, Black and White <br /> " Source: San Joaquin County Public Works <br /> Quality: Good Condition <br /> ` In the 1952 aerial photograph, the subject site appeared to be rice fields. There were no <br /> structures on the subject site. <br /> Adjacent to the northeast corner were two structures, the structures appeared to be a rural <br /> residence and a bam. There was miscellaneous debris throughout the area. Items visible in the <br /> aerial photograph were automobiles and wood debris. There was no visible evidence of above <br /> ground storage tanks in this area. The remaining surrounding areas appeared to be vacant <br /> agricultural fields. There were multiple rural residences throughout the adjacent areas. <br /> V <br /> l <br /> ` 20-4280-01.E01/2019R 177 Page 12 of 23 <br /> Copyright 1999,Kleinfelder,Inc.
